    A great deal of that has to do with him not starting until later in life. The damage you take in your formative years lasts alot longer than if you wait until your brain's developed. Case in point, Wilfred Benitez- brilliant defensive fighter, but he was too good too young and the blows he did take were that much more damaging long-term. Had Hopkins run through the US amateur system from 10 years old, my wager is he wouldn't have had the longevity or quality of life he's got now.
